Price (delayed)

$95.81

Market cap

$10.05B

P/E Ratio

N/A

Dividend/share

$1

EPS

-$3.53

Enterprise value

$12.56B

Owens Corning is an American company that develops and produces insulation, roofing, and fiberglass composites and related materials and products. It is the world‘s largest manufacturer of fiberglass composites. It

OC's gross profit is up by 7% since the previous quarter

The gross margin has increased by 3.2% since the previous quarter

OC's net income has plunged by 195% YoY but it is up by 29% from the previous quarter

OC's EPS has dropped by 195% year-on-year but it is up by 29% since the previous quarter

The equity has contracted by 16% YoY

The debt has increased by 3.2% year-on-year

What are the main financial stats of OC

Market
Valuations
Earnings

Shares outstanding

104.93M

Price to earnings (P/E)

N/A

Price to book (P/B)

2.66

Price to sales (P/S)

1.47

EV/EBIT

N/A

EV/EBITDA

33.86

EV/Sales

1.78

Revenue

$7.06B

EBIT

-$122M

EBITDA

$371M

Free cash flow

$828M

Per share
Balance sheet
Liquidity

Free cash flow per share

$7.62

Book value per share

$36.04

Revenue per share

$64.96

TBVPS

$62.85

Total assets

$9.48B

Total liabilities

$5.54B

Debt

$3.23B

Equity

$3.9B

Working capital

$1.17B

Debt to equity

0.83

Current ratio

1.81

Quick ratio

1.14

Net debt/EBITDA

6.76

Margins
Efficiency
Dividend

EBITDA margin

5.3%

Gross margin

22.8%

Net margin

-5.4%

Operating margin

-2%

Return on assets

-4.1%

Return on equity

-10.3%

Return on invested capital

-1.5%

Return on capital employed

-1.5%

Return on sales

-1.7%

Dividend yield

1.04%

DPS

$1

Payout ratio

N/A

How has the Owens Corning stock price performed over time

Intraday

1.08%

1 week

-1.32%

1 month

12.44%

1 year

159.86%

YTD

26.47%

QTD

4.04%

How have Owens Corning's revenue and profit performed over time

Revenue

$7.06B

Gross profit

$1.61B

Operating income

-$138M

Net income

-$383M

Gross margin

22.8%

Net margin

-5.4%

The net margin has dropped by 195% year-on-year but it has increased by 32% since the previous quarter

The operating margin has plunged by 118% YoY but it has increased by 43% from the previous quarter

Owens Corning's operating income has shrunk by 118% YoY but it has increased by 43% QoQ

What is Owens Corning's growth rate over time

What is Owens Corning stock price valuation

P/E

N/A

P/B

2.66

P/S

1.47

EV/EBIT

N/A

EV/EBITDA

33.86

EV/Sales

1.78

OC's price to book (P/B) is 55% higher than its 5-year quarterly average of 1.7 and 55% higher than its last 4 quarters average of 1.7

OC's price to sales (P/S) is 62% higher than its last 4 quarters average of 0.9 and 46% higher than its 5-year quarterly average of 1.0

OC's revenue is up by 3.4% since the previous quarter

How efficient is Owens Corning business performance

The ROIC has plunged by 118% YoY but it has soared by 55% from the previous quarter

OC's return on sales has dropped by 117% year-on-year but it has surged by 56% since the previous quarter

Owens Corning's return on assets has increased by 28% QoQ

The ROE has grown by 26% from the previous quarter

What is OC's dividend history

DPS

$1

Dividend yield

1.04%

Payout ratio

N/A

Recent dividends

How did Owens Corning financials performed over time

The company's total assets is 71% higher than its total liabilities

The quick ratio has soared by 61% year-on-year but it has declined by 7% since the previous quarter

OC's current ratio is up by 17% YoY but it is down by 7% QoQ

The debt is 17% smaller than the equity

Owens Corning's debt to equity has increased by 24% YoY

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.